How Orlistat Blocks Fat Absorption
Orlistat works through a clinically proven mechanism that directly targets fat absorption in your digestive system. The medicine inhibits lipase enzymes responsible for breaking down dietary fat, preventing approximately one third of the fat you eat from being absorbed into your body. This unabsorbed fat passes naturally through your system, reducing the calories you absorb from fatty foods. Unlike appetite suppressants that affect the brain, orlistat acts locally in your gut where fat digestion occurs.

Why Fat Blocking Works for Weight Management
Each gram of fat contains 9 calories - more than twice the calories in carbohydrates or protein. By blocking approximately one third of dietary fat absorption, orlistat can significantly reduce calorie intake from fatty meals. For example, if you consume 60g of fat daily, orlistat may prevent around 20g from being absorbed, saving approximately 180 calories per day. This mechanism works best when you follow a lower-fat diet, as this also minimises gastrointestinal side effects.
Orlistat vs Xenical vs Alli - Same Mechanism, Different Strengths
All three products work through the same fat-blocking mechanism, but at different strengths. Orlistat 120mg and Xenical 120mg contain identical doses and provide the same fat-blocking effect. Maximising Results Through Proper Use
Understanding orlistat's mechanism helps you use it effectively. Take one capsule with each main meal containing fat, up to three times daily. The fat-blocking action occurs meal by meal, so consistency is key. Spread your daily fat intake evenly across meals, aiming for no more than 15g fat per meal to optimise results and minimise side effects. This approach maximises the weight management benefits while making treatment more comfortable.
